Output 63152757d752186fc3f377bfac394ca890ffcee4144bebea58c8c94cf2870053:0

value
249950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e834421f9e730415e5d43ac2e67cbbecac3c1c3 OP_EQUALVERIFY OP_CHECKSIG
address
1QCjtFskd3G3BBZNVmtHTumuCCfoid5c8Z
transaction
63152757d752186fc3f377bfac394ca890ffcee4144bebea58c8c94cf2870053
spent
true